Austrian Energy Firm Comes Up With a ‘Bypass’ to Build Nord Stream 2 Pipeline — Sputnik International

Despite opposition from Poland and Ukraine, Austria’s energy company OMV is trying to find a bypass to implement the Nord Stream 2 gas pipeline project. After Warsaw blocked construction of the pipeline, the Austrian company decided to attract loans to fund the project, an article in the Austrian daily newspaper Der Standard read.
